We at Special Tours are proud to announce a new partnership and collaboration with Whales of Iceland, the largest whale exhibition in Europe, located right next to the Old Harbor here in Reykjavík! Open since 2015, Whales of Iceland houses 23 life-sized models of all the cetacean species that have ever been spotted off the coast of Iceland, and is truly a wonder to behold. Getting up close and personal to these lifelike reproductions truly shows how massive the gentle giants that call Iceland home are! The exhibition is interactive and educational, and visitors can even experience marine life in virtual reality. The exhibition provides guided tours as well as self-guided audio tours, available for download for Android or iOS devices. There is also a coffee shop where visitors can purchase light refreshments as well as a wonderful gift shop. It is the perfect activity to complement a day of whale watching from Reykajvik, out on the Bay of Faxaflói, or even as an alternative for when the seas are too rough to go whale watching.
